example/R8i assembly kitsl RITTAL TS8 example/R8i assembly kitsl =Mounting kit=Plug connector kit ACS800MD ISU -22ACS800MD ISU -23ACS800MD ISU -24ISUISU的基本原理的基本原理ISU的基本原理通过一个交流电抗器的等效电路和矢量图的来表述。这里:_ 电动 _ _ _ 发电 U1 电网电压矢量 U2 变频器电压矢量UL 交流电抗器电压矢量y1 电网磁通矢量 y2变频器磁通矢量 yL交流电抗器磁通矢量 d功率转换角 ACS800MD ISU -25ISUISU的基本原理的基本原理ISU 的主要功能是控制电网和直流母线之间的能量转换。交流电抗 器的使用目的(电抗的表达式 X=jwL)是平波以及给开关式供电单元 工作做能量储存。在电网和ISU 之间的能量转换方程如下所示:仅当在两个电压矢量之间存在角度差时,传递有功功率。无功功率的传递方程如下所示意:ACS800MD ISU -26ISUISU的基本原理的基本原理为了得到所需的幅值和有功无功的流向,必须控制变频器的电压矢量幅值及其相位d(相对线电压矢量)。通过保持电缆和传动设备之间的功率(能量)平衡,对直流母线电压进行控制。相角符号决定了功率流向,这样,ISU既能够从电网获取能量,也能发出能量返回电网。为了在对应的输出电压等级实现COS=1.0通过设置磁通的大小,来控制交流输入电压。对ISU进行控制必须测量直流母线电压和两个线电流。定子磁通(ISU 电压矢量的积分)的计算是通过对电压矢量(用来产生ISU的输出电 压)积分得到的,这是因为电网上存在的电压可以认为是由绕组的旋转磁场所产生的。每个绕组是线电压的一相。绕组上的电压能用下面的 公式来表达:UddtllACS800MD ISU -27ISUISU的基本原理的基本原理ISU 所产生的实际转矩是通过磁通和电流的矢量积计算得到的:功率是由转矩和角速度的乘积得到的,这样,ISU既能够从电网获取能量,也能发出能量返回电网:P=wT 如果电网的频率是一个常量,那么功率就直接和转矩成正比。通过控制 转矩,在ISU和电网之间所传送的功率就可以设置成某个值,从而保证直流环节电压的稳定。这些基本条件就使得通过磁通和转矩实现直接转矩控制。ACS800MD ISU -28DTC
